What is the Topic?

• Target behavior: bike usage on campus• Advocating for: bike channels on stairs on

campus and a “Bike to School” day

Rationale for Topic Importance• Promote physical activity and health through bike riding• Increased bike use could lead to less commuting to campus

by car• Success of similar projects on other campuses and in other

cities • University of California (LA)• University of California (Berkeley)

Advocacy Strategy• Main strategy: emailing and meeting with Planning and

Development team to try to get bike channels implemented on a few staircases on campus as a test run. Hopefully if they prove to be successful, they will be implemented all over campus.

Advocacy Strategy• Additional strategies:

• Meeting and talking with other decision makers and stakeholders to get their input and support for the project.

• Additional promotion of bike usage through “Bike/Walk to Campus” day in April as part of National Public Health Week.

• Attending meetings for and supporting the Green Crescent Trail project in the Clemson area.

Advocacy Strategy

• Both strengths and needs based approach• Strengths:• Clemson is a top 10 bike friendly campus• Bicycle research team• Bike lanes• Active student body• Wide staircases

Advocacy Strategy• Needs:

• Many stairs that hinder bike travel through campus • Perceived barriers to bike riding • Low levels of awareness on campus• Low levels of peer support for bike riding

Results of our effort• Still in progress• Emailing between directors in Planning and

Development at Clemson and trying to set up a meeting to discuss the project further.

• Approval of a “Bike/Walk to School” day through ESG• Currently waiting on a flyer draft approval
